Need to focus more on listening to music instead of collecting more headphones lolin reference to the album I posted, the most stark difference is the ease in which the SolP portrays the soundstage, width, height, and most notably the space in between instruments/elements and the singer. the album has songs with passages that can get quite busy and complex, and switching between the SolP and the Utopia, it quickly becomes apparent how much better the SolP handles those passages.
I find the SolP bass really very good (even with the ultra wide pads) in terms of speed, detail and punch. I'd say it out punches the utopia, and approaches the TC. with the ultra wide pads, there is definitely less bloom and slightly less extension than with the stock pads, but it is much tightened and easier to make out details.
vocals are even more pinpoint, strong and crisp than the Utopia. however, the vocals are also more forward placed than the Utopia, which some may not prefer.

Cool. Yeah I feel the Susvara’s are great but lack bass presence. They go low and are accurate but not enough in amount. They also sound limp with less weight to the overall sound than the TCs. TCs have great bass but the way it presents the music is more brute force and less seductive. Very industrial.
